A Scenic Picnic via Train to Suswa

Looking for a unique day trip that combines adventure, relaxation, and beautiful scenery? A train journey to Suswa for a picnic at the stunning “Mwisho wa Reli” might be just what you need. This blog takes you through a fun-filled day of exploration, food, and relaxation, offering a break from the hustle and bustle of city life.

Getting There: The Scenic Train Ride

The adventure begins early in the morning as you board the train from Nairobi to Suswa. This journey is a treat in itself, offering breathtaking views of the Rift Valley and the surrounding landscapes. As the train winds through the picturesque countryside, you’ll have the perfect opportunity to relax and take in the sights.

Arrival at Suswa and Exploring the Local Area

Arriving at Suswa Station, you’re immediately greeted by the fresh mountain air and the lush greenery of the area. It’s a world away from the urban environment, with rolling hills and distant views of majestic mountains. Take some time to explore the local area, which is rich in natural beauty and geological wonders. If you’re up for an adventure, consider joining a guided tour to learn more about the geology and history of the region.

Setting Up Your Picnic at “Mwisho wa Reli”

The highlight of the trip is a picnic at “Mwisho wa Reli,” a unique spot that marks the end of the railway line. This location offers a serene setting with unobstructed views of the surrounding hills and train tracks stretching into the distance.
